jQuery的Array API提供了許多有用的功能,可以幫助您更輕松地操作數(shù)組并減少代碼的復(fù)雜性。
以下是一些常用的jQuery Array API:
$.inArray(value, array) // 查找指定值在數(shù)組中的位置 $.grep(array, function) // 篩選數(shù)組,返回篩選后的新數(shù)組 $.map(array, function) // 對數(shù)組中的每個元素執(zhí)行指定的操作,并返回新數(shù)組 $.each(array, function) // 遍歷數(shù)組,對每個元素執(zhí)行指定的操作 $.makeArray(obj) // 將類數(shù)組對象轉(zhuǎn)換為真正的數(shù)組 $.merge(array1, array2) // 合并兩個數(shù)組,并返回新數(shù)組 $.unique(array) // 去除數(shù)組中的重復(fù)項,并返回新數(shù)組 $.isArray(obj) // 檢查一個對象是否為數(shù)組 $.isEmptyObject(obj) // 檢查一個對象是否為空 $.extend(obj1, obj2) // 合并兩個對象,并返回新對象
使用這些API可以幫助您更快速地操作數(shù)組,并且代碼會變得更加簡潔易懂。